To put it simply, the secret to understanding how to host a dinner party is proper preparation and organisation. The very best place to begin is by figuring out all the logistical details of the dinner party, including selecting a suitable day and time, creating a visitor list and delivering invitations. Certainly, the important thing to do is give guests lots of time to respond. Preferably, a minimum of a month's notification is recommended as this gives visitors ample notice to check their schedule, save the date in their calendars and RSVP.
In terms of how to organise a dinner party, the golden rule is to always keep your visitors in mind. As the host, one of the most crucial things to do is to plan the menu in accordance with guest requirements. This suggests reaching out website to guests in advance to inquire about any allergies, dietary restrictions and food preferences that they may have. Once you recognize all this information, it permits you to prepare a menu which everyone is going to take pleasure in. Hosting a dinner party menu can be a little bit difficult at the best of times, so it is an excellent idea to pick recipes that you're comfortable and confident with, instead of being excessively ambitious and cooking something extravagant that you have actually never attempted before.
